Expected Behavior
Correct colorspace rendering in all views.
Current Behavior
Program is correct, Preview is not:
multiview doesn't render correctly when scene is not selected:
But does when selected:
filter preview looks fine:
Steps to Reproduce
- Capture OpenGL game with vkgamecapture
- Set source transform to Bilinear/Bicubic/Lanczos.
Others are reporting it's due to transform code as well, with croping or other things.
https://github.com/nowrep/obs-vkcapture/issues/285#issuecomment-4187810705
All other settings are default
